مقدمه: دگرگونی چشمانداز توسعه وب
در دنیای پرشتاب دیجیتال امروز، نیاز به حضور آنلاین قوی برای هر کسبوکاری حیاتی است. اما فرآیند سنتی طراحی و توسعه وبسایت میتواند زمانبر و پرهزینه باشد. در این میان، ظهور پلتفرمهای بدون کد (No-Code) و کمکد (Low-Code)، انقلابی در نحوه ساخت وبسایتها و اپلیکیشنها ایجاد کرده است. این تکنولوژیها، با دموکراتیزه کردن فرآیند توسعه، به افراد و کسبوکارها این امکان را میدهند که بدون نیاز به دانش برنامهنویسی عمیق یا با حداقل کدنویسی، راهحلهای دیجیتال خود را بسازند.
هدف این مقاله، بررسی جامع تأثیر این پلتفرمها بر آینده طراحی و توسعه وبسایت است. ما به مزایا و چالشهای آنها، نقششان در اکوسیستم فعلی وب و چگونگی همزیستی آنها با روشهای سنتی توسعه خواهیم پرداخت.
No-Code و Low-Code چیست؟
بدون کد (No-Code): این پلتفرمها به کاربران اجازه میدهند تا با استفاده از رابطهای کاربری بصری، کشیدن و رها کردن (Drag-and-Drop) و قالبهای آماده، اپلیکیشنها و وبسایتها را بدون نوشتن حتی یک خط کد بسازند. این ابزارها برای افرادی که هیچ پیشزمینهای در برنامهنویسی ندارند، ایدهآل هستند و بر سرعت و سهولت استفاده تمرکز دارند.
کمکد (Low-Code): پلتفرمهای کمکد نیز از رابطهای بصری استفاده میکنند، اما به توسعهدهندگان امکان میدهند تا در کنار آن، مقداری کد سفارشی نیز اضافه کنند. این رویکرد انعطافپذیری بیشتری را برای سفارشیسازی و ادغام با سیستمهای پیچیدهتر فراهم میکند و اغلب برای توسعهدهندگانی مناسب است که میخواهند فرآیند توسعه را تسریع بخشند، اما همچنان کنترل کاملی بر منطق کسبوکار و عملکرد داشته باشند. انتخاب این پلتفرمها بخشی از فرآیند انتخاب پلتفرم و تکنولوژی مناسب در طراحی وبسایت محسوب میشود.
مزایای استفاده از پلتفرمهای بدون کد و کمکد در طراحی وبسایت
-
سرعت توسعه بالاتر
یکی از بزرگترین مزایای No-Code و Low-Code، سرعت خارقالعاده در ساخت و راهاندازی وبسایت است. فرآیندهایی که قبلاً هفتهها یا ماهها طول میکشیدند، اکنون میتوانند در عرض چند روز یا حتی ساعت انجام شوند. این امر به کسبوکارها اجازه میدهد تا به سرعت ایدهها را آزمایش کنند، MVP (حداقل محصول قابل ارائه) ایجاد کنند و بازخورد کاربران را جمعآوری کنند.
-
کاهش هزینهها
با کاهش نیاز به استخدام توسعهدهندگان حرفهای یا کاهش ساعتهای کاری آنها، هزینههای طراحی و توسعه وبسایت به شکل چشمگیری کاهش مییابد. این موضوع به ویژه برای استارتاپها و کسبوکارهای کوچک با بودجه محدود، بسیار جذاب است.
-
دسترسیپذیری برای غیربرنامهنویسان
این پلتفرمها، قدرت ایجاد را به دست افراد متخصص در حوزههای دیگر (مانند بازاریابی، طراحی یا مدیریت محصول) میسپارند. آنها میتوانند به صورت مستقیم وبسایتها و ابزارهای مورد نیاز خود را بسازند و وابستگی به تیمهای فنی را کاهش دهند.
-
امکان تکرار و تغییر سریع
قابلیت ایجاد تغییرات و بهینهسازیهای سریع، به کسبوکارها اجازه میدهد تا وبسایت خود را به صورت مداوم با نیازهای بازار و کاربران منطبق کنند. این چابکی به خصوص برای بهینهسازی نرخ تبدیل (CRO) حیاتی است.
چالشها و محدودیتهای پلتفرمهای No-Code/Low-Code
در کنار مزایای فراوان، این پلتفرمها دارای محدودیتهایی نیز هستند که شناخت آنها برای تصمیمگیری آگاهانه ضروری است:
-
سفارشیسازی محدود
در حالی که No-Code/Low-Code برای بسیاری از نیازهای استاندارد عالی است، اما وقتی صحبت از طراحیهای بسیار پیچیده، عملکردهای منحصربهفرد یا تجربههای کاربری کاملاً سفارشی میشود، ممکن است با محدودیتهایی روبرو شوند. هویت بصری برند در طراحی وبسایت گاهی اوقات نیازمند انعطافپذیری بیشتری است که در این پلتفرمها کمتر یافت میشود.
-
مشکلات مقیاسپذیری
در حالی که بسیاری از پلتفرمها قول مقیاسپذیری میدهند، اما برای وبسایتها یا اپلیکیشنهایی با ترافیک بسیار بالا، حجم دادههای عظیم یا منطق کسبوکار فوقالعاده پیچیده، ممکن است محدودیتهایی ایجاد شود. اینجاست که اهمیت بهینهسازی عملکرد بکاند و مقیاسپذیری در طراحی وبسایت مشهودتر میشود.
-
وابستگی به پلتفرم (Vendor Lock-in)
زمانی که یک کسبوکار به شدت به یک پلتفرم خاص No-Code/Low-Code وابسته میشود، تغییر به پلتفرم دیگر در آینده میتواند دشوار و پرهزینه باشد. این پلتفرمها ممکن است استانداردهای باز را به طور کامل پشتیبانی نکنند.
-
امنیت و عملکرد
اگرچه بسیاری از ارائهدهندگان پلتفرمهای No-Code/Low-Code بر امنیت و عملکرد تمرکز دارند، اما ماهیت انتزاعی این ابزارها ممکن است گاهی اوقات باعث نگرانیهایی شود. برای وبسایتهای حساس که امنیت وبسایت در عصر دیجیتال برایشان یک اولویت بالاست، بررسی دقیق امکانات امنیتی و کنترلپذیری بسیار مهم است. همچنین، عملکرد وبسایت از جمله Core Web Vitals، میتواند تحت تأثیر قرار گیرد.
-
بهینهسازی برای سئو
برخی از پلتفرمهای No-Code ممکن است در زمینه ارائه کنترل کامل بر جنبههای فنی سئو (مانند ساختار URL، تگهای متا و اسکیما مارکاپ) محدودیتهایی داشته باشند. این موضوع میتواند بر بهینهسازی وبسایت برای موتورهای جستجو تأثیر بگذارد و نیازمند راهکارهای خلاقانه برای استراتژی محتوا باشد.
نقش No-Code/Low-Code در اکوسیستم طراحی وب امروز
پلتفرمهای No-Code/Low-Code جایگاه ویژهای در اکوسیستم فعلی وب پیدا کردهاند:
-
برای MVPها و استارتاپها: این ابزارها به استارتاپها اجازه میدهند تا به سرعت ایدههای خود را به واقعیت تبدیل کرده و بدون سرمایهگذاری اولیه زیاد، بازار را بسنجند و تجربه کاربری اولیه (FTUE) را بهبود بخشند.
-
برای وبسایتهای داخلی و ابزارهای کوچک: بسیاری از شرکتها از این پلتفرمها برای ساخت ابزارهای داخلی، پورتالهای کارمندی یا صفحات فرود کمپینهای بازاریابی استفاده میکنند. این رویکرد به تیمهای غیرفنی اجازه میدهد تا بدون ایجاد بار اضافی بر دوش تیم توسعه، به نیازهای خود پاسخ دهند.
-
همکاری بین طراحان و توسعهدهندگان: No-Code/Low-Code میتواند شکاف بین طراحان و توسعهدهندگان را پر کند. طراحان میتوانند نمونههای اولیه کاربردی (پروتوتایپ) بسیار دقیقتری بسازند و حتی بخشهایی از رابط کاربری را مستقیماً پیادهسازی کنند، در حالی که توسعهدهندگان بر منطق پیچیده بکاند تمرکز میکنند. این همکاری میتواند به ایجاد سیستمهای طراحی منسجمتر کمک کند.
آینده طراحی وب با پلتفرمهای No-Code/Low-Code
آینده توسعه وب به احتمال زیاد ترکیبی از رویکردهای سنتی و مدرن خواهد بود:
-
همگرایی با هوش مصنوعی و اتوماسیون
پلتفرمهای No-Code/Low-Code به طور فزایندهای با هوش مصنوعی (AI) ادغام خواهند شد. همانطور که در مقاله تأثیر هوش مصنوعی (AI) بر آینده طراحی وبسایت بررسی شد، هوش مصنوعی میتواند به خودکارسازی فرآیندهای طراحی، تولید محتوا و حتی بهینهسازی عملکرد کمک کند و پتانسیل این پلتفرمها را بیش از پیش افزایش دهد.
-
نیاز به تخصصهای جدید
با وجود سهولت کار با این ابزارها، همچنان نیاز به افراد با دید استراتژیک و درک عمیق از معماری اطلاعات (Information Architecture) و تجربه کاربری (UX) وجود خواهد داشت. طراحان و استراتژیستها نقش مهمتری در ساختاردهی و تجربه کلی وبسایت ایفا خواهند کرد.
-
نقش شرکتهای طراحی وب حرفهای
شرکتهای طراحی وب مانند ما، نقش حیاتی خود را حفظ خواهند کرد، اما شاید با تمرکز متفاوتی. ما میتوانیم در انتخاب بهترین پلتفرم (No-Code، Low-Code یا توسعه سفارشی) بر اساس نیازهای خاص کسبوکار، مشاوره دهیم. در مواردی که سفارشیسازی، مقیاسپذیری و امنیت از اهمیت بالایی برخوردارند، توسعه کاملاً سفارشی همچنان گزینه برتر خواهد بود. همچنین برای پروژههایی که نیاز به یک ممیزی جامع وبسایت یا طراحی وبسایت آیندهنگر وجود دارد، تخصص ما ضروری است.
No-Code/Low-Code و مفاهیم نوین طراحی
پلتفرمهای No-Code/Low-Code به تنهایی نمیتوانند تضمینکننده یک وبسایت موفق باشند. همچنان پایبندی به اصول طراحی کاربرمحور، تجربه کاربری لذتبخش و رعایت استانداردهای فنی از اهمیت بالایی برخوردار است. به عنوان مثال، حتی در پلتفرمهای بدون کد، اصول روانشناسی ناوبری وبسایت برای هدایت صحیح کاربران حیاتی است. همچنین، توجه به جزئیاتی مانند میکروتعاملات (Microinteractions) میتواند تفاوت بزرگی در حس و حال کاربران ایجاد کند.
در واقع، مهارت در استفاده از این پلتفرمها به معنای حذف تفکر استراتژیک نیست، بلکه به معنای اجرای سریعتر آن است. نیاز به نمونهسازی و وایرفریمینگ، حتی در محیطهای No-Code، برای تضمین تجربه کاربری بهینه همچنان پابرجاست.
با پیشرفت تکنولوژی، حتی پلتفرمهای No-Code نیز قابلیتهای پیشرفتهتری را برای مدیریت محتوا (مشابه Headless CMS در رویکردهای سنتی) و حتی قابلیتهای Progressive Web Apps (PWAs) را ارائه میدهند که نشاندهنده تکامل این فضا است.
نتیجهگیری: رویکرد متعادل برای موفقیت دیجیتال
پلتفرمهای بدون کد و کمکد ابزارهای قدرتمندی هستند که میتوانند فرآیند طراحی و توسعه وبسایت را متحول کنند. آنها فرصتهای بینظیری برای سرعت بخشیدن به نوآوری، کاهش هزینهها و دموکراتیزه کردن دسترسی به ابزارهای دیجیتال فراهم میآورند. با این حال، مهم است که محدودیتهای آنها، به ویژه در زمینه سفارشیسازی عمیق، مقیاسپذیری پیچیده و کنترل فنی، در نظر گرفته شود.
رویکرد بهینه برای بسیاری از کسبوکارها، یک استراتژی متعادل است. استفاده از No-Code/Low-Code برای پروژههای کوچک، MVPها و نیازهای داخلی میتواند بسیار مؤثر باشد، در حالی که برای وبسایتهای اصلی، پلتفرمهای پیچیده یا هر پروژهای که نیاز به سفارشیسازی حداکثری، امنیت بینظیر و عملکرد بالا دارد، همکاری با یک شرکت طراحی وب حرفهای و تجربه شده که تخصص عمیق در کدنویسی سفارشی و مدیریت پروژه دارد، بهترین نتایج را به ارمغان میآورد. ما در [نام شرکت شما]، آمادهایم تا با ارائه مشاورههای تخصصی و راهحلهای مناسب، از توسعه وبسایتهای کاملاً سفارشی گرفته تا پروژههای مبتنی بر No-Code/Low-Code، به شما در رسیدن به اهدافتان یاری رسانیم.
برای مشاهده برخی از پروژههای موفق ما و آشنایی بیشتر با رویکرد ما، لطفاً از بخش نمونهکارها دیدن فرمایید. همچنین، اگر سوالی دارید یا میخواهید درباره نیازهای خاص کسبوکار خود مشورت کنید، میتوانید به سادگی با بخش تماس با ما ارتباط برقرار کنید. ما مشتاقانه منتظر کمک به شما در مسیر موفقیت دیجیتال هستیم.